由php小編小新精心打造的“蛻變之旅:phpstorm 助你從 php 菜鳥到大師的蛻變”為您詳細介紹如何利用phpstorm工具實現php開發技能的飛躍提升。本文將深入探討phpstorm的各種功能和技巧,幫助php初學者逐步成長為專業開發人員。無論您是剛入門的新手還是經驗豐富的老手,本文都將為您提供寶貴的學習經驗和實用建議,助您在php開發領域取得更高的成就。
優雅的代碼編輯
PHPStorm 提供了一系列易于使用的代碼編輯功能,讓你的編碼更輕松、更高效。其智能代碼補全功能可自動完成標識符、變量、方法和其他代碼元素,節省你的時間并減少錯誤。此外,代碼格式化功能可確保你的代碼始終保持整潔和一致。
深入的調試
調試是 PHP 開發中一個不可或缺的方面。PHPStorm 強大的調試工具可讓你輕松找出并解決錯誤。逐步執行、斷點設置和變量檢查等功能讓你能夠深入了解你的代碼行為,從而快速解決問題。
代碼重構
隨著代碼庫的不斷增長,代碼重構變得至關重要。PHPStorm 提供了一系列代碼重構工具,可幫助你重構代碼并提高其可維護性。它們可以讓你安全地重命名變量、提取方法和內聯臨時變量,所有這些都可以在不影響代碼功能的情況下進行。
單元測試集成
PHPStorm 與流行的單元測試框架(如 PHPUnit 和 Codeception)深度集成,讓你可以在 IDE 中輕松設置和運行單元測試。這可以幫助你確保你的代碼的質量并防止錯誤泄漏到生產環境中。
版本控制集成
PHPStorm 無縫集成 git、Mercurial 和其他版本控制系統,讓你可以跟蹤代碼更改、協作開發并輕松解決沖突。它還支持遠程部署,讓你可以將代碼直接從 IDE 部署到服務器。
代碼文檔
清晰的代碼文檔對于理解和維護復雜代碼庫至關重要。PHPStorm 提供了一系列工具來幫助你自動生成代碼文檔,包括注釋、函數說明和代碼檢查。
代碼示例:
以下示例展示了如何使用 PHPStorm 的代碼補全功能:
$result = 10 + $numbe; // 鼠標懸停在 $number 上時,PHPStorm 會自動補全單詞
登錄后復制
接下來,看看如何使用 PHPStorm 的調試工具:
$array = [1, 2, 3, 4, 5]; foreach ($array as $element) { echo $element; // 在此行設置斷點 }
登錄后復制
當運行代碼時,PHPStorm 將在斷點處暫停執行,讓你可以檢查變量的值并找出問題。
從菜鳥到大師
PHPStorm 通過提供先進的工具和功能,可以幫助你從 PHP 菜鳥快速成長為經驗豐富的開發人員。自動化任務、深入調試和提高代碼質量,讓你專注于構建更強大、更可靠的應用程序。
選擇 PHPStorm 作為你的 PHP 開發伙伴,開啟你的蛻變之旅,成為 PHP 大師。